


Its input tray can hold up to 250 sheets, and up to 500 sheets depending on the thickness of the paper. The HP LaserJet 1320 Printer is compatible with both modern and traditional USB 2.0 ports. In times of heavy print jobs, the output door can be opened to facilitate a continuous flow of prints. With its multipurpose single tray feed, this printer is equipped for various printing needs. The hp 1320 monochrome printer stands out as the most affordable and lightweight laser printer for small offices.
